Hokkaido Game is a single-player simulation, casual, sandbox, and physics puzzle game in which players build the region of Hokkaido by stacking prefectures of Japan. The core mechanic involves dropping prefectures into a confined space, where connected same-prefectures merge to form larger regions, challenging players to create the largest prefecture possible before the box overflows. In this game, players assume the role of a a character who manipulates prefectures in a whimsical, physics-based environment set in Japan. The game features a humorous and dark comedic tone, emphasizing creative and strategic stacking to achieve the largest prefecture. It stands out with its hand-drawn, anime-inspired 2D art style, blending comedy with a premium gaming experience. Advanced gameplay elements include physics-based puzzles, evolving regions, and a focus on strategic placement, making each playthrough unique and engaging.
